Facilities and Amenities at Spalding Train Station

Spalding train station is equipped to meet the needs of every traveller. Ticket purchasing is straightforward with both a ticket office and machines available, ensuring you can seamlessly collect tickets bought online. While there are no smartcards issued at the station, you will find validators for your convenience.

Accessibility is a top priority here, with step-free access spanning the entirety of the station. Lifts and tactile paving ensure ease of movement, while accessible ticket machines and induction loops cater to various needs. Despite the absence of waiting lounges or refreshments, basic facilities like toilets (including accessible ones) are well-maintained.

Travelers will appreciate the well-managed car park operated by East Midlands Railway, with ample parking spaces, including three designated for accessible use, and an option to pay via RingGO.

Facilities and Amenities at Frant Station

Stepping into Frant train station, passengers find a straightforward ticketing experience. The ticket office operates every weekday morning from 06:25 to 09:45, while ticket machines are available for convenient, anytime service. For those with accessibility needs, step-free access is partially available, and accessible ticket machines are strategically placed at platform 2. While the station lacks a waiting room, there is ample seating for commuters.

On the safety front, Frant station boasts CCTV coverage, and it has attained a Secure Station accreditation, underscoring its commitment to passenger security. However, note that facilities such as toilets, refreshment services, or shops are currently absent. The station encourages those who cycle to take advantage of its 12 bicycle storage spaces, though it's imperative to consider the risks as no CCTV covers these areas.
